- Title
Detection of a Novel Reassortant H9N9 Avian Influenza Virus in Free-Range Ducks in Bangladesh.
- Authors
El-Shesheny, Rabeh; Turner, Jasmine C. M.; Walker, David; Franks, John; Seiler, Patrick; Barman, Subrata; Feeroz, Mohammed M.; Hasan, Md Kamrul; Akhtar, Sharmin; Mukherjee, Nabanita; Kercher, Lisa; McKenzie, Pamela; Webster, Robert G.; Webby, Richard J.
- Abstract
Wild aquatic birds are the primary natural reservoir for influenza A viruses (IAVs). In this study, an A(H9N9) influenza A virus (A/duck/Bangladesh/44493/2020) was identified via routine surveillance in free-range domestic ducks in Bangladesh. Phylogenetic analysis of hemagglutinin showed that the H9N9 virus belonged to the Y439-like lineage. The HA gene had the highest nucleotide identity to A/Bean Goose (Anser fabalis)/South Korea/KNU 2019-16/2019 (H9N2). The other seven gene segments clustered within the Eurasian lineage.
